A leukotriene inhibitor may be an excellent way for you have asthma.These medications prevent leukotrienes. Leukotrienes are inflammation-causing chemicals that can bring on asthma attacks more likely.

Think about getting a home dehumidifier if your asthma symptoms are bad. Lowering the level of humidity present in your home can reduce the numbers of dust mites, and help your asthma improve.Dehumidifiers work for dust and keep the air in your home dry.

If you suffer from asthma, try to avoid smokers, even if you do not smoke yourself. When you inhale smoke, particularly in small areas without much ventilation, it diminishes breathing ability, and it increases your risk of having an asthma attack.

TIP! Unscented products are the safest option for those who suffer from asthma. Using scented products, like air fresheners and perfume, will increase the level of air pollution and is likely to trigger an attack.

Mold and mildew grow in your home due to the humidity that creates a friendly environment for them. These substances can trigger asthma attacks very easily. You should therefore try to keep your best to maintain a dry home. During the winter, use a device to dehumidify in the winter, and an air conditioner during the summer will help keep your home dry.

TIP! If you are flying with your asthma medications, especially a large piece of equipment such as a nebulizer, be sure to bring along a written prescription from your doctor. When you can prove that an item is medically necessary, it can save a lot of time and hassle while working through airport security.

TIP! Bed linens are a magnet for nasty allergens and asthma triggers, including dust and pollen. You can avoid this by making sure to wash your bed linens in hot water at least once a week.

If you want to paint something, purchase a mask beforehand so that you will not breath the fumes. Paint can irritate your asthma a lot, but using a mask will act as a protective shield needed to fight this issue. Avoid specific substances and chemicals which trigger problems with your asthma.

TIP! If you’re the parent of a young child with an asthma condition, familiarize yourself with the signs of an asthma attack so you’ll know when to seek emergency medical treament. The symptoms of a pending attack include: gasping for air, struggling to breathe, a difficulty speaking, and frenetic, panicked behavior.

If you’re an asthma sufferer, it is doubly important to practice proper warm-up and cool down protocol when doing strenuous exercise. Doing so can help you avoid experiencing asthma symptoms while exercising or after exercising.
